RE: General Suburban Updates and Rumours - panamaniac - 12-26-2014 Development freeze in Kitchener’s Freeport area to be lifted in new year Waterloo Region Record By Catherine Thompson KITCHENER — After more than 10 years, a development freeze in the Freeport area of Kitchener will be lifted in the new year, thanks to a new sewage pumping station. Work on the $12.25-million Freeport sewage pumping station is on time and on budget, said Hans Gross, the city's director of engineering. A development freeze had been imposed on the area more than a decade ago when the old pumping station at 3563 King St. E.reached its capacity. ... http://www.therecord.com/news-story/5232034-development-freeze-in-kitchener-s-freeport-area-to-be-lifted-in-new-year/ RE: General Suburban Updates and Rumours - Smore - 01-08-2015 What do people think about this development by Victoria and Lackner? http://www.therecord.com/news-story/5246879-kitchener-woman-hopes-to-save-woodlot/ RE: General Suburban Updates and Rumours - BuildingScout - 01-08-2015 First I'm surprised development approvals do not come with an expiry date.
